UAE, Eurasian Economic Union conclude negotiations
on Economic Partnership Agreement
BY CONTENT ADMIN
ABU DHABI, 11th December, 2024 (WAM) — The United Arab Emirates and the Eurasian Economic Union (EAEU) have successfully
concluded negotiations aimed at reaching a comprehensive economic partnership agreement to enhance bilateral trade in goods between
the UAE and the five members of the EAEU bloc, which comprise Armenia, Belarus, Kazakhstan, Kyrgyzstan and Russia
Dr. Thani bin Ahmed Al Zeyoudi, Minister of State for Foreign Trade, and Andrey Slepnev, Member of the Board (Minister) in charge of
Trade of the Eurasian Economic Commission, have confirmed the conclusion of negotiations toward an Economic Partnership
Agreement (EPA) between the UAE and the EAEU.
Al Zeyoudi stressed that the conclusion of EPA negotiations reflects the UAE’s firm belief in constructive international cooperation and
promotion of open, rules-based trade as a cornerstone of global economic growth and stability.
He said, “The UAE and the Eurasian Economic Union have developed a prosperous, productive relationship that is based on a shared
commitment to long-term growth and economic diversification. The conclusion of negotiations on an Economic Partnership Agreement
between us will deepen these ties and enable us to build on our many synergies.”
“With a combined population of some 200 million people and a GDP approaching US$5 trillion, the EAEU offers a rich seam of
opportunity for our private sector, while the UAE and its growing network of global trade partners offers EAEU exporters streamlined
access to the competitive, high-growth markets in the Middle East, Africa, Asia and South America. This agreement deepens vital links
between the Gulf and Eurasia region, and we look forward to seeing the tangible benefits our deeper ties unfold,” Al Zeyoudi added.
Andrey Slepnev confirmed that the EPA will not only deepen trade relations by improving market access for goods and removing
unnecessary barriers to trade, but also provide new opportunities for economic and technological cooperation between countries.
